Drilling Efficiency Ratio

The Drilling Efficiency Ratio (DER) is a critical KPI metric for oilfield services, quantifying how effectively drilling operations convert inputs into outputs. It is primarily defined as the ratio of actual footage drilled to the planned footage within a specified time frame, providing insights into operational performance. A higher DER indicates more efficient drilling practices, while a lower DER can highlight areas for improvement.

To calculate the Drilling Efficiency Ratio, the following formula is used:

Drilling Efficiency Ratio (DER) = (Actual Footage Drilled / Planned Footage) × 100

For instance, if an oilfield service company plans to drill 1,000 feet of well but only successfully drills 800 feet in the designated period, the DER would be:

DER = (800 / 1000) × 100 = 80%

Understanding and monitoring this KPI allows companies like OilField Solutions Inc. to optimize drilling schedules, reduce costs, and enhance overall productivity. Tracking the drilling efficiency can reveal patterns and trends that may not be apparent otherwise, ultimately leading to operational enhancements.

Health And Safety Compliance Rate

The Health and Safety Compliance Rate (HSCR) is a critical KPI metric for oilfield services, reflecting the effectiveness of safety protocols and regulatory adherence within the industry. It is essential not only for ensuring employee safety but also for minimizing operational disruptions and potential legal liabilities. For companies like OilField Solutions Inc., maintaining high HSCR is pivotal in fostering a culture of safety while promoting operational excellence.

To calculate the Health and Safety Compliance Rate, the following formula can be utilized:

HSCR = (Number of Compliant Operations / Total Number of Operations) x 100

This calculation provides a percentage that indicates how many operations are compliant with established health and safety standards. A higher percentage suggests a stronger commitment to workplace safety, which can enhance the company’s reputation and operational efficiency.

Asset Utilization Rate

The Asset Utilization Rate is a critical KPI metric for oilfield services that measures the efficiency of asset usage in an oilfield operation. This metric indicates how well a company is leveraging its equipment and resources to generate output. Effective tracking of this KPI can lead to significant improvements in operational performance, cost management, and overall profitability.

To calculate the Asset Utilization Rate, the formula is as follows:

Asset Utilization Rate = (Total Output / Total Capacity) x 100

To illustrate, if an oil drilling rig has the capacity to drill 100 wells in a year but only drills 70 wells, the Asset Utilization Rate would be:

Asset Utilization Rate = (70 / 100) x 100 = 70%

A higher Asset Utilization Rate signifies that a company is optimizing its assets effectively, leading to reduced costs per well and enhanced service delivery. In contrast, a low rate could highlight inefficiencies that may require immediate attention.

Employee Turnover Rate

The Employee Turnover Rate is a critical KPI metric for oilfield services, reflecting how well a company retains its workforce. High turnover can signal underlying issues such as employee dissatisfaction, inadequate training, or poor workplace culture, which can significantly affect operational performance and profitability in the oilfield services sector. Given the specialized skills required in this industry, maintaining a stable workforce directly contributes to service quality and efficiency, which are pivotal for competitive advantage.

To calculate the Employee Turnover Rate, use the following formula:

Employee Turnover Rate = (Number of Employees Who Left During a Period / Average Number of Employees During That Period) x 100

For example, if an oilfield service company had 20 employees at the beginning of the year, 3 employees left during that year, and 17 remained at the end, the calculation would be:

Employee Turnover Rate = (3 / 20) x 100 = 15%

This metric is essential for evaluating the workforce's stability and can be benchmarked against industry standards. According to various studies, the average turnover rate in the oil and gas sector ranges from 8% to 12%, depending on the region and specific operational conditions. A rate significantly higher than this may warrant a thorough review of HR practices and employee engagement strategies.
